Growlers replacing Vesuvio

After the Bella Vista bar/restaurant Vesuvio erupted a couple of years ago, it gave way briefly to a joint called Little Bar.

Next up and signed yesterday: Former Dandelion food-and-beverage Jay Willard and Time/Bar/Vintage owner Jason Evenchik are partnering in a cozy neighborhood pub called Growlers (736 S. Eighth St., at Fitzwater). They met when Willard was managing El Vez next to Vintage.

Six drafts now, but Willard wants to increase that. TVs will remain in the main bar. No live music, no DJs. They will take advantage of the woodburning fireplace. Opening is projected for August.
